Overview
- The Russian Defense Ministry said air defenses intercepted and destroyed 55 Ukrainian drones overnight across Rostov and Krasnodar regions, Crimea, and the Black and Azov seas.
- Pro‑Russian sources reported strikes on military infrastructure in Kharkiv, Odesa and Cherkasy regions, while a local Ukrainian official in Vinnytsia said critical infrastructure was damaged and rail traffic was halted.
- Russia’s military said artillery and drones destroyed three Ukrainian UAV command posts near the Kleban‑Byk reservoir and later hit two more near Berestok, claiming the loss of several drone crews and related equipment.
- In the Donetsk area, a soldier from Russia’s 3rd Army Corps said an FPV drone destroyed a large ammunition depot in Kostyantynivka, and the Defense Ministry reported additional hits on an M777 howitzer and a 120‑mm mortar.
- Russian statements described failed Ukrainian counterattacks in Sumy and near Synelnykove with casualties and captives, noted a Ukrainian buildup of up to 19 battalions on the Krasnoliman axis, cited ongoing strikes on Kupiansk supply routes, and reported drone attacks repelled in Russia’s Rostov region and in Luhansk.
